Many confuse slaked lime with quick lime, slaked lime is calcium hydroxide and quick lime is calcium oxide and both are known by the same common name as lime. This is because between pH 9 and 10 the copper is pulled out of the pickle as a solid precipitate and sinks to the bottom of the bucket when left overnight. The bottom line is this: If pickle has been used to clean metal, it is contaminated with copper. The result of mixing an acid (lots of H+) and a base (lots of OH-) is that they neutralize each other, and you end up with a solution that has more water (H2O) in it, along with whatever else might have been in the solution to begin with (toxic copper in the case of used pickle).
